Ronnie Baxter
Date of Birth: 02 May 1961
Place of Birth: Blackpool, Lancashire
Now Lives: Church, Lancashire
Nickname: The Rocket
Height: 6 2
Type of Dart Used: 90/10 Nickel Tungsten 22gm
Sponsors: Tommy's Darts
 

The highest ranked player currently in the PDC without a major title to his name, Ronnie is edging ever closer to the big win that will confirm his standing in the sport.

Consistently one of the leading players during the past ten years, Ronnie has suffered disappointment in two Embassy finals, as well as the 1998 World Matchplay final and 2002 Las Vegas Desert Classic showpiece.

Capable of beating the very best in the business on his day, Ronnie's quick-fire style earned him the nickname 'The Rocket' and makes him a favourite on the circuit.

Originally from Lancashire, Ronnie found fame on the North American circuit during the mid-1980's before establishing himself on the UK scene.

Victories in events such as the British Matchplay, British Pentathlon and Opens in Wales, Germany, Denmark and Finland helped Ronnie to become the number one in the BDO and WDF rankings before he joined the PDC in 2002.

Ronnie has reached the semi-finals of the 2004 and 2005 two Stan James World Matchplay tournaments, and his rise up the World Rankings has earned him a place in the 2006 Holsten Premier League Darts.
